How is hidden power calculated?
Hidden Power’s type is determined by the IVs of a Pokemon. For example, if you have 31 IVs in Attack, Defense, Speed, and HP and 30 IVs in Special Attack and Special Defense, the Pokemon’s Hidden Power type will be Ground. The only types that Hidden Power cannot be are Normal and Fairy.

Why is chikorita so bad?
Chikorita has a reputation as one of the worst starters. Although Chikorita learns Razor Leaf at level 8, it can never learn a more powerful Grass-type move than that one. Giga Drain had only 60 base power in these games, making that move and Solar Beam both slightly weaker than Razor Leaf in average power.
